Web
Services
Web Services is an emerging technology driven by the will to securely
expose business logic beyond the firewall. Through Web services
companies can encapsulate existing business processes, publish them as
services, search for and subscribe to other services, and exchange
information throughout and beyond the enterprise. Web services will
enable application-to-application e-marketplace interaction, removing
the inefficiencies of human intervention.
Web services encompass a vision of a fully integrated computing network
that include PCs, servers, handheld devices, programs, applications and
network equipment, all working together. This network can perform
distributed computation with the best-matched device for the task and
deliver the information on a timely basis in the form needed by the
user. The network now exists, the Internet, providing universal
access to business and consumers.
Web services are self-contained business functions that operate over
the Internet. They are written to strict specifications to work together
and with other similar kinds of components. Some of the more
established functions at this stage are messaging, directories of
business capabilities, and descriptions of technical services. But other
functions are in the works as well.
Web services are important to business because they enable systems in
different companies to interact with each other, more easily than
before. With businesses needing closer cooperation between suppliers and
customers, engaging in more joint ventures and short-term marketing
alliances, pursuing opportunities in new lines of business, and facing
the prospect of more mergers and acquisitions, companies need the
capability to link up their systems quickly with other companies. Web
services give companies the capability do more business electronically,
with more potential business partners, in more and different ways than
before, and at reasonable cost.
